Pan-cancer discovery of somatic mutations from RNA sequencing data.

Identification of somatic mutations (SMs) is essential for characterizing cancer genomes. While DNA-seq is the prevalent method for identifying SMs, RNA-seq provides an alternative strategy to discover tumor mutations in the transcribed genome.
